10-km promenade route from the Abu Dhabi Cruise Port

The cruise port of Abu Dhabi is located around 2.5 kilometers from the famous Corniche promenade. This 10-km route directly connects the cruise port with the city's best running promenade. After the first section through the city, the route follows the coastline for several kilometers with views of the skyline and beaches of Abu Dhabi.

Route description

Start at Abu Dhabi Cruise Port

The route starts directly at the Abu Dhabi cruise port. After leaving the port area, the route follows wide pedestrian and cycling paths toward the city center. Several streets must be crossed at zebra crossings before reaching the famous Corniche promenade.

Along the Corniche

At the Corniche, the route follows a very well-developed promenade directly along the sea. On the right side are the beaches and the waters of the Arabian Gulf, while the Abu Dhabi skyline rises on the left side. Highlights include the Rixos Marina Hotel and the modern skyscrapers along the coast. The turnaround point is located at Corniche Sea Side. Afterwards, the route returns along the same path back to the cruise port.

Conclusion

The Corniche is one of the best running locations in Abu Dhabi and offers excellent conditions for relaxed runs and tempo workouts. The section directly by the sea is especially impressive thanks to the wide paths, skyline views, and city beaches. If you can handle the often very high temperatures, this route also works well for faster training sessions. The section between the cruise port and the promenade is less scenic, but the route can be completed entirely without a taxi and can easily be shortened if needed.

Frequently asked questions

Does the route start directly at the cruise port or do I need transportation?

The route starts directly at the Abu Dhabi cruise port. No transfer is required.

Is the route safe?

The route is generally considered very safe. There is no car traffic along the Corniche promenade. At the beginning of the route, however, several streets must be crossed. Extra attention is recommended at zebra crossings.

What should I do if I run out of time or cannot continue?

The route can easily be shortened to around 6 to 8 kilometers by turning around earlier along the Corniche. If time becomes tight, apps such as Uber, Bolt, or Careem work very well in Abu Dhabi. For emergencies, it is also recommended to save the ship's phone number in advance.

Are there public toilets and drinking water along the route?

There are many free drinking water stations along the Corniche promenade. Public toilets are located slightly further along at Corniche Beach if you extend the route a little.

What surface does the route use and what equipment do you recommend?

The route follows asphalt roads, wide pedestrian paths, and paved promenade sections. Regular running shoes are sufficient.
